In a thrilling clash on Halloween night, Babrungas showcased their offensive might with a decisive 7-3 victory over Panevėžys II at Panevėžio futbolo akademijos stadionas. The match, part of the 1 Lyga regular season, highlighted the stark contrast between the two teams as they battled for vastly different objectives.
For Panevėžys II, struggling at the bottom of the league table, this result further solidified their position in 16th place, now with only 21 points from 28 matches. Their aspirations of escaping the relegation zone seem dimmer after this display, marked by defensive lapses and an inability to contain a relentless Babrungas side. Just days before, the team faced a heavy 4-1 defeat to Be1 NFA, and the ghosts of their recent performances haunted them once again as they faced a determined opponent.
Babrungas, sitting comfortably in 4th place with 55 points, extended their unbeaten streak to six matches, demonstrating their credentials as serious contenders for promotion playoffs. With 16 wins this season, they possess a formidable attacking threat, and they displayed that prowess in full force during the match.
The early minutes set the tone for an action-packed evening. Dainius Uliauskas lit the fuse for Babrungas, scoring his first goal in the 12th minute, and just a few minutes later, Marius Alinas struck, doubling their lead. Despite their position at the bottom of the table, Panevėžys II rallied with a response. Edvinas Šlekys found the net in the 25th minute, bringing the deficit to 2-1 and providing a brief glimmer of hope for the home crowd.
Yet, the joy was short-lived. Babrungas quickly reasserted control, responding immediately through Martynas Ruzgys, who scored in the 32nd minute, restoring a two-goal cushion. The floodgates opened as Babrungas added two more before the first half ended, including a stunning long-range effort from Tomas Šetkus that left goalkeeper Arminas Lekys grasping at air.
At halftime, the score stood at an impressive 5-1, leaving Panevėžys II scrambling for answers. Although they struggled defensively, Panevėžys II did exhibit resilience. In the second half, playing with urgency, they managed to score two quick goals, pulling the score to 5-3. Valdas Stankevicius and Artūras Šlekys each found the back of the net, igniting hope that a miraculous comeback was in sight.
However, Babrungas was not to be outdone. As the game wore on, they quashed any dreams of a comeback with two more goals, including a strike from Egidijus Šeškai, to finalize the score at 7-3.
